I am a fully qualified counsellor offering a supportive, non-judgmental therapeutic setting, where I work short or long term to suit your needs. Life is complex and difficult at times and talking through your problems, thoughts and emotions with a counsellor can really help. I offer a person-centered approach, which is supportive, non-judgmental and genuine relationship with Integrative techniques where the therapy is tailored to the client's mental, physical and emotional needs.
I volunteer with Cruse Bereavement Services and Family Action, and have experience of working with young people and adults in a variety of settings, nationally, on the telephone and on Zoom, as well as face to face locally in Norfolk and Suffolk. I offer an initial free 20minute consultation online or by telephone where we can get to know each other before therapy begins.
